About this route:
A direct, nonstop flight between Jacksonville International Airport (JAX), Jacksonville, Florida, United States and Gasmata Airport (GMI), Gasmata Island, Papua New Guinea would travel a Great Circle distance of 8,680 miles (or 13,969 kilometers).
A Great Circle is the shortest distance between 2 points on a sphere. Because most world maps are flat (but the Earth is round), the route of the shortest distance between 2 points on the Earth will often appear curved when viewed on a flat map, especially for long distances. If you were to simply draw a straight line on a flat map and measure a very long distance, it would likely be much further than if you were to lay a string between those two points on a globe. Because of the large distance between Jacksonville International Airport and Gasmata Airport, the route shown on this map most likely appears curved because of this reason.
